| Bathroom Style | Key Features |
|---|---|
| Modern Minimalist | Clean lines, neutral colors, minimal clutter |
| Spa-Inspired | Luxury fixtures, calming color palettes, relaxing features |
| Industrial | Exposed pipes, metal accents, rugged textures |
| Traditional | Classic fixtures, warm tones, timeless design |
| Eclectic | Mix of styles, bold colors, unique accessories |
